Output 58405cd1edfe9b71ed2c8bbb4bcc9362618be14359c8b4fd8c6cef0955fae6d2:0

value
8690035559
script pubkey
OP_0 OP_PUSHBYTES_20 3c78a1b17a24080bb1ea8a6af75b3c39b4750f0e
address
tb1q83u2rvt6ysyqhv023f40wkeu8x682rcw33yk9t
transaction
58405cd1edfe9b71ed2c8bbb4bcc9362618be14359c8b4fd8c6cef0955fae6d2